The ever-improving David Kriel is happy to fill in anywhere as the Vodacom Bulls utility back dreams of a possible Springbok callup.

The ever-improving David Kriel is happy to fill in anywhere as the Vodacom Bulls utility back dreams of a possible Springbok callup, reportsSeamlessly switching between inside and outside centre, the 25-year-old Kriel scored 14 tries in 24 starts across all competitions for the Bulls last season, and consistently ranked high in metres gained and defenders beaten.

Speaking during a Bulls conference on Thursday in the buildup to their round 3 Vodacom URC clash against Ulster at Loftus Versfeld, Kriel reflected on his return to fullback in the Herd’s season-opening win over Edinburgh while addressing his national team prospects. While Kriel handled the No 15 role well, he admits his preference is still at centre. “I enjoyed it at fullback, but I much rather prefer it at centre, whether it’s 12 or 13. Wherever I play, I’ll still be grateful for the opportunity given to me.”The Bulls will be boosted by the return of several Boks this week, including Marco van Staden, Gerhard Steenekamp, Ruan Nortje, Elrigh Louw, and veteran Willie le Roux. Kriel sees their return as a major positive for the team.

Kriel’s growth at centre have not gone unnoticed, with Bulls director of rugby Jake White praising his performances. When asked about his Bok ambitions, the Grey College alum remains humble but hopeful. With veteran Boks like Damian de Allende, Jesse Kriel, and Lukhanyo Am all aged 30 and over, Kriel knows there could be opportunities in the future.
